Roadworthiness tests and registration of motor vehicles and trailers

 

 

Pursuant to Article 223 of the Road Traffic Safety Act (Official Gazette of the Republic of Slovenia, No. 133/2006 – UPB 4, hereinafter referred to as: ZVCP-1), the Inspectorate carries out inspections on the implementation of the provisions of this law and of the regulations issued on the basis of this law, which are related to the activity of authorized organizations for carrying out roadworthiness tests and the registration of motor vehicles and trailers.  

 

Pursuant to the first paragraph of Article 204 of ZVCP-1, a vehicle roadworthiness test is a procedure carried out by an organization for roadworthiness tests to obtain information on the vehicle, on the condition of instruments and vehicle equipment and compliance with other requirements for a vehicle as stipulated in the law and executive acts. In Slovenia, roadworthiness tests of motor vehicles and trailers are carried out by 78 legal entities authorized by the Minister of the Interior to perform these activities. Authorized organizations must fulfil the prescribed conditions concerning business premises, equipment, devices and professional staff for carrying out roadworthiness tests.

 

Pursuant to the provision in the first paragraph of Article 192 of ZVCP-1, vehicle registration means the entering of data on registration designatons and certain information regarding the vehicle and the owner of the vehicle into the records of registered motor vehicles and trailers, kept by the Ministry of the Interior. Entities under obligation which are being inspected are organizations carrying out roadworthiness tests and companies selling motor vehicles, which are authorized by the Minister of the Interior in addition to administrative units, to carry out the registration of motor vehicles and trailers.  

 

The inspection predominantly focuses on:

  • verifying status matters,
  • verifying the fulfilment of general conditions for implementing the public authorization for carrying out roadwothiness tests and vehicle registration,
  • verifying the appropriateness of the measuring equipment and devices, as well as the premises where vehicle roadworthiness tests are carried out,
  • verifying the implementation of procedures and the professional qualifications of the staff who implement the procedures for carrying out roadworthiness tests and vehicle registration and
  • examining the prescribed records and other documentation related to the implementation of the public authorization for carrying out roadworthiness tests and the registration of motor vehicles and trailers.
